What Are the Key Considerations for Choosing a CPU Cooler for mATX Cases?

When selecting the best CPU cooler for mATX cases, several key considerations come into play:

  • Size and Clearance: It’s crucial to ensure that the cooler fits within the limited space of an mATX case. Measure the height and width available and compare it against the cooler specifications to avoid compatibility issues.
  • Cooling Performance: The cooling capability of the cooler should be adequate for your CPU’s thermal output, especially if you’re using a high-performance or overclocked processor. Look for coolers with good thermal dissipation ratings and effective airflow designs.
  • Noise Level: Noise generated by the cooler’s fans can significantly impact your overall system experience. Choose coolers that prioritize quiet operation, often indicated by features like PWM fans or low RPM ratings.
  • Mounting Mechanism: The ease of installation is another consideration; different coolers use various mounting systems, and some may require more effort to install in compact mATX cases. Check for compatibility with your motherboard and CPU socket as well as the complexity of the installation process.
  • Budget: CPU coolers come in a wide range of prices, so it’s essential to set a budget that balances performance with affordability. Higher-priced options may offer superior cooling and quieter operation, but there are also effective budget models available.
  • Aesthetics: The visual appeal of the cooler can be important for those who prefer a certain look in their build. Many coolers come with customizable RGB lighting or various color options to match your overall theme.

What Size Should a CPU Cooler Be for an mATX Case?

  • Cooler Height: The CPU cooler’s height is crucial as mATX cases typically have limited vertical space. Most mATX cases can accommodate CPU coolers up to about 150mm in height, but it’s essential to check your specific case’s specifications to ensure a proper fit.
  • Cooler Width and Depth: While height is critical, the width and depth of the cooler also matter, especially in compact cases where space is tight. A cooler that is too wide or deep may obstruct other components, such as RAM slots or GPU installation, so it’s important to select a cooler that balances performance with spatial constraints.
  • Cooling Performance: The best CPU cooler for an mATX case should provide adequate thermal management for your CPU. Air coolers with larger heatsinks and more fans generally offer better cooling but may take up more space, while all-in-one liquid coolers can save space by having a smaller CPU block but require radiator mounting space.
  • Compatibility with RAM: The design of the CPU cooler can impact RAM clearance, especially if using tall RAM modules. Low-profile coolers are often recommended for mATX builds as they minimize the risk of interference with RAM, ensuring optimal installation and performance.
  • Noise Level: The noise generated by the CPU cooler is an important consideration for many builders. Look for coolers that have efficient, quiet fans, as mATX builds are often used in environments where low noise levels are preferred.

What Are the Alternatives to AIO Coolers for mATX Systems?

When considering alternatives to AIO (All-In-One) coolers for mATX systems, several effective options are available:

  • Air Coolers: Air coolers use fans and heat sinks to dissipate heat from the CPU, making them a popular choice due to their reliability and ease of installation.
  • Low-Profile Coolers: Low-profile coolers are specifically designed for compact cases, providing adequate cooling without taking up too much vertical space, which is essential in mATX cases.
  • Passive Coolers: Passive coolers operate without fans, relying solely on heat sinks to cool the CPU, making them an excellent choice for silent builds or low-power systems.
  • Custom Loop Liquid Cooling: Custom loop systems allow for tailored cooling solutions, providing superior thermal performance, though they require more expertise and maintenance compared to AIOs.
  • Stock CPU Coolers: Many CPUs come with stock coolers that can be sufficient for basic use; they are generally less effective than aftermarket options but are cost-effective for budget builds.

Air Coolers: Air coolers consist of a base plate that makes contact with the CPU and a series of heat pipes that transfer heat to a large heat sink, where it is dissipated by fans. They are often quieter than AIO coolers, require no maintenance, and are generally more affordable, making them a great choice for users looking for a reliable cooling solution without the complexity of liquid cooling.

Low-Profile Coolers: Low-profile coolers are ideal for mATX cases where space is at a premium. These coolers maintain efficient cooling performance while being compact enough to fit under tight clearance restrictions, often making them suitable for builds with side panel windows or limited headroom for RAM clearance.

Passive Coolers: Passive coolers use large heat sinks to dissipate heat without the aid of fans, which means they produce virtually no noise. While they may not provide cooling for high-performance CPUs under heavy loads, they are perfect for low-power CPUs and users seeking a quiet computing experience.

Custom Loop Liquid Cooling: Custom loop cooling systems offer the highest potential for thermal performance by allowing enthusiasts to design their own cooling solutions, including choosing the radiator size, pump, and reservoir. However, they require careful planning, installation, and regular maintenance, which may not be suitable for everyone, especially those new to PC building.

Stock CPU Coolers: Stock coolers provided with CPUs are designed to keep the processor operating within safe temperature limits under standard usage conditions. While they can handle basic tasks, users planning to overclock or run demanding applications may find stock coolers insufficient, but they serve as a good starting point for budget-conscious builds.

How Do You Properly Install a CPU Cooler in an mATX Case?

Properly installing a CPU cooler in an mATX case requires careful selection and installation techniques to ensure optimal performance and compatibility.

  • Choose the Right CPU Cooler: Selecting the best CPU cooler for an mATX case often involves considering both size and cooling performance. Air coolers must fit within the case dimensions, while liquid coolers should have adequate radiator space without obstructing other components.
  • Prepare the Motherboard: Before installing the CPU cooler, ensure that the motherboard is properly prepared by applying thermal paste to the CPU if it is not pre-applied. This ensures efficient heat transfer between the CPU and the cooler.
  • Install the Mounting Bracket: If your CPU cooler requires a mounting bracket, install it according to the manufacturer’s instructions. This bracket provides stability and ensures that the cooler is securely attached to the CPU.
  • Attach the CPU Cooler: Align the cooler with the mounting holes and gently press it down onto the CPU. Use the provided screws or clips to secure it in place, ensuring even pressure across the CPU for effective cooling.
  • Connect the Power Cable: Most CPU coolers will have a power connector that must be plugged into the motherboard. Make sure to connect it to the appropriate CPU fan header for optimal performance and monitoring.
  • Check for Clearance: After installation, verify that there is sufficient clearance for other components, such as RAM and GPU, especially in an mATX case where space can be limited. Ensuring there is no interference is crucial for system stability and airflow.
  • Test the Setup: Once everything is installed, power on the system to check if the cooler is functioning properly. Monitor the CPU temperatures to ensure that the cooler is effectively managing heat.

What Common Mistakes Should You Avoid When Choosing a CPU Cooler for mATX Cases?

When selecting the best CPU cooler for mATX cases, there are several common mistakes to avoid to ensure optimal cooling performance and compatibility.

  • Ignoring Compatibility with Case Dimensions: Always check the dimensions of your mATX case before purchasing a cooler. Some coolers may be too tall or wide, leading to installation issues or obstructing other components.
  • Overlooking RAM Clearance: It’s crucial to consider the height of the cooler in relation to your RAM modules. Some coolers can interfere with tall RAM sticks, which might limit your upgrade options or require you to replace your RAM.
  • Neglecting TDP Ratings: The Thermal Design Power (TDP) rating of the cooler should match or exceed that of your CPU. Choosing a cooler with insufficient TDP can result in inadequate cooling performance, potentially leading to thermal throttling.
  • Choosing Aesthetic Over Performance: While RGB lighting and design can enhance the visual appeal of your build, they should not come at the expense of cooling efficiency. Prioritize performance specifications to ensure your CPU remains within safe temperature limits.
  • Disregarding Noise Levels: Some coolers can be quite noisy, especially under load. Check the noise levels (measured in dBA) of the cooler to ensure that it operates quietly enough for your preferences, especially in smaller cases where sound can be amplified.
  • Not Considering Airflow Configuration: The placement and configuration of fans in your mATX case can significantly affect cooling performance. Ensure that your cooler’s airflow direction aligns with your case’s airflow design to maximize cooling efficiency.
  • Underestimating Installation Complexity: Some CPU coolers have complicated installation procedures that may not be suitable for novice builders. Ensure you review the installation process and consider whether you are comfortable with the required steps or if you need assistance.
